
Systemic Definition
The oracle represents the primary point of failure or success in the transition from off-chain price discovery to on-chain settlement. Within the architecture of decentralized options, this component translates external market volatility into the internal logic of the smart contract. Every derivative requires a reliable price anchor to determine strike price validity and liquidation thresholds.
The tension between the speed of data delivery and the security of the consensus mechanism defines the operational boundaries of any protocol. This balance is a constant struggle against the physical limits of block times and the economic limits of gas costs. A protocol that prioritizes absolute accuracy might suffer from high latency, leaving it vulnerable to arbitrage.
Conversely, a protocol that prioritizes speed might accept a higher degree of price deviation, increasing the risk of bad debt during periods of extreme volatility.
The oracle functions as the definitive arbiter of state transition for every derivative settlement.
The selection of an oracle model dictates the risk profile of the entire financial instrument. In the context of options, where price sensitivity is non-linear, even a minor discrepancy in the reported price can lead to significant mispricing of the Greeks. This makes the choice of data provider and aggregation method a foundational decision for any derivative systems architect.

Historical Genesis
Early decentralized finance relied on thin, single-source price feeds that lacked the robustness to withstand adversarial market conditions.
The initial designs often pulled prices directly from decentralized exchanges with low liquidity, creating a vulnerability where an attacker could manipulate the spot price to trigger favorable derivative outcomes. These early failures forced a transition toward more sophisticated, aggregated models. The realization that price data is a public good requiring economic incentives led to the development of decentralized oracle networks.
These networks introduced the concept of distributed consensus for off-chain data, ensuring that no single entity could dictate the price of an asset. This shift was a response to the systemic risks posed by centralized price manipulation and the requirement for a trust-minimized settlement layer. The transition from centralized to decentralized oracles was driven by the need for censorship resistance and high availability.
As the value locked in derivative protocols grew, the incentives for attacking the price feed increased exponentially. This necessitated a move toward more resilient architectures that could withstand both technical failures and economic attacks.

Structural Logic
Security in these systems relies on the Cost of Corruption (CoC) exceeding the Profit from Corruption (PfC). This inequality determines the stability of the settlement engine.
If the cost to bribe or compromise a majority of oracle nodes is less than the value that can be extracted from a protocol via price manipulation, the system is inherently insecure. Quantifying these variables requires a deep understanding of the underlying game theory and the liquidity of the collateral assets. Latency introduces a different risk vector: stale prices.
If the on-chain price lags behind the global market, arbitrageurs can exploit the protocol by trading against outdated information. This creates a hidden cost for liquidity providers, who effectively subsidize the profits of these sophisticated traders. The architectural choice between push and pull models represents a decision in how this risk is managed.
| Metric | Push Model | Pull Model |
| Update Frequency | Periodic or Threshold | On-demand by User |
| Gas Cost | Borne by Protocol | Borne by Transaction Submitter |
| Latency | Higher (Block-dependent) | Lower (Transaction-dependent) |
Security in oracle design requires the cost of data manipulation to exceed the potential profit extracted from dependent smart contracts.
The mathematical modeling of these trade-offs involves analyzing the probability of data corruption against the potential impact on the protocol’s solvency. This includes assessing the decentralization of the node operators, the diversity of the data sources, and the robustness of the aggregation algorithm. A well-designed system must balance these factors to provide a secure and efficient environment for derivative trading.

Execution Strategy
Current implementations utilize multi-layered aggregation to filter outliers and ensure data integrity.
By sourcing prices from multiple independent exchanges and weighting them by volume, oracles can produce a more accurate representation of the global market. This process is often performed off-chain before the final result is submitted to the blockchain, reducing the computational burden on the smart contract. Implementation strategies also include circuit breakers and price bands.
If an oracle reports a price that deviates too far from a secondary source or a historical average, the protocol may pause trading or liquidations to prevent catastrophic losses. These safety mechanisms are vital for maintaining the integrity of the system during flash crashes or periods of extreme market stress.
- Medianization prevents a single malicious or malfunctioning node from skewing the final price output.
- Stake-weighted voting aligns the economic interests of data providers with the accuracy of the feed.
- Deviation thresholds trigger updates only when price movements exceed a predefined percentage.
The use of multi-oracle configurations provides an additional layer of redundancy. By combining data from different oracle networks, a protocol can mitigate the risk of a systemic failure in any single provider. This approach increases the complexity of the system but provides a higher level of security for large-scale derivative markets.

Adaptive Shift
The shift from push-based oracles to pull-based architectures marks a change in capital efficiency.
Pull oracles allow users to submit a signed price update along with their transaction, ensuring the price is as fresh as possible at the moment of execution. This minimizes the window for toxic order flow and front-running, as the price is updated only when needed. This evolution reflects a broader trend toward more modular and specialized infrastructure in the decentralized finance space.
By decoupling the price update from the blockchain’s block time, protocols can achieve a level of precision that was previously impossible. This allows for more complex derivative products, such as high-frequency options and perpetual futures with tight spreads.
| Phase | Architecture | Risk Profile |
| Initial | Centralized Price Feeds | Single Point of Failure |
| Growth | Decentralized Push Networks | High Latency and Gas Inefficiency |
| Modern | Demand-driven Pull Oracles | Execution Complexity and User Responsibility |
Modern oracle architecture shifts from periodic updates to demand-driven data retrieval to minimize front-running risks.
The adoption of application-specific oracles is another significant development. These oracles are tailored to the specific needs of a protocol, providing specialized data such as volatility indices or liquidation prices. This allows for more efficient risk management and the creation of more sophisticated financial products that were previously constrained by the limitations of general-purpose oracles.

Projected Path
Future developments focus on reducing the trust assumptions inherent in data delivery.
Using zero-knowledge proofs will allow oracles to prove that a specific price was fetched from a specific source at a specific time without revealing the underlying data or the identity of the provider. This will enhance privacy and security, making it even harder for attackers to manipulate the feed. The rise of cross-chain interoperability will require oracles that can provide consistent price data across multiple blockchains.
This will enable the creation of global derivative markets, where liquidity can flow freely between different ecosystems. The development of MEV-aware oracles will also play a role in the future, as protocols look for ways to capture the value currently lost to front-running and other forms of maximal extractable value.
- Zero-knowledge proofs will verify the authenticity of data from the source to the blockchain.
- Cross-chain state proofs will enable seamless price discovery across fragmented liquidity layers.
- MEV-aware oracles will internalize the value currently lost to searchers during price updates.
The ultimate goal is the creation of a fully autonomous and trustless settlement layer for the global financial system. This will require continued innovation in cryptography, game theory, and distributed systems. As these technologies mature, the trade-offs between speed, security, and cost will continue to shift, enabling the next generation of decentralized financial instruments.

Glossary

Network Data

Revenue Generation

Latency Risk

Settlement Risk

Stake-Weighted Voting

Political Science

Leverage Propagation

Governance Models

Digital Asset Volatility






